Allowed types of massage for breastfeeding

You can massage while breastfeeding, but with some restrictions. Up to 3 (ideally up to 6) months it is better to do without it completely. At this time, mature, stable lactation is established, and the baby is sensitive to any changes in the mother’s condition.

massage therapy

Permitted types:

  1. Face and neck massage. The procedure will not harm lactation. You should not use strong-smelling oils: they penetrate into the blood in small quantities and then into the milk. Otherwise the massage is safe.
  2. Therapeutic back massage. The back of pregnant and lactating women is very vulnerable due to weight fluctuations and hormonal changes. Carrying a stroller is also not good for your back. Therefore, for a mother, a neck and back massage is not a luxury, but a necessity. If the procedure is very painful, it causes the release of cortisol, a stress hormone, and can inhibit lactation. Therefore, the massage should be as gentle as possible. If it doesn't hurt, do it anyway. The child needs a living, healthy and active mother.
  3. A general relaxing massage while breastfeeding is a good way to have fun, take your mind off everyday problems and be alone with yourself. Most often, during lactation, mothers need a massage of the cervical-collar area and back, since a large load is placed on these parts of the spine. Light massaging movements and stroking relax muscles, improve blood circulation, and stimulate the production of the joy hormone. Gentle therapeutic massage is permitted. Just exclude aromatic oils, they cause allergies.

Is it possible to do anti-cellulite massage during breastfeeding?

Doctors do not recommend body modeling techniques during lactation. Anti-cellulite massage negatively affects the functioning of the mammary gland, as it causes discomfort, pain in a woman and stimulates the production of stress hormones.

If a woman is determined to get rid of the “orange peel” on her body, then she must choose a gentle massage and take precautions. It is important to remember that toxins are eliminated through body fluids - including breast milk.

Manual

Manual anti-cellulite massage for a nursing mother is cheaper than a hardware one. This technique is considered more common and accessible. It is manual massage that women choose most often.

The masseur performs all movements with his hands. First, the body is kneaded and warmed up. Then they move on to treating cellulite deposits. With his hands, the massage therapist “breaks” the uneven subcutaneous relief, as a result of which metabolic processes are accelerated and the elimination of toxins begins.

It is not recommended to do anti-cellulite massage while breastfeeding, for two reasons:

  • During the procedure, the woman experiences discomfort and even pain. This stimulates the production of stress hormones - adrenaline and cortisol. As a result, the secretion of prolactin, which is responsible for lactation, decreases. Anti-cellulite massage can lead to a decrease in milk volume.
  • Anti-cellulite massage and self-massage is aimed at eliminating the “orange peel”. When deposits are broken down, toxins are released. They enter the bloodstream and lymph flow, then are removed from the body. During lactation, toxins also penetrate into breast milk and reach the baby. The mother gives the harmful substances that have accumulated for years in the subcutaneous fat to her baby after the massage.

Hardware

Hardware anti-cellulite massage and breastfeeding are incompatible. During hardware massage, a vacuum massager is used. An individual program is pre-selected - suction strength, duration of treatment of one area and the total duration of the procedure.

Manual massage, unlike hardware massage, allows you to control the force of pressure. If necessary, the massage therapist reduces the intensity of the mechanical impact or avoids certain areas. During the massage, the device treats all areas of the skin with equal force. This technique is considered more effective, but at the same time unsafe. It is not recommended to do hardware anti-cellulite massage during breastfeeding. However, some massage therapists offer the service despite breastfeeding. It is worth avoiding such salons, since the procedure can harm breastfeeding and negatively affect the child’s health.

Precautionary measures

It is contraindicated to do anti-cellulite massage if:

  • vascular diseases;
  • tumors in the breast;
  • any acute diseases;
  • skin pathologies;
  • rehabilitation in the postoperative period.

During breastfeeding, you should avoid anti-cellulite massage, especially in the first months. It is recommended to start working on your figure no earlier than 6 months after giving birth. By the end of the first year of lactation, safe techniques for combating orange peel can be considered.

If you do decide to undergo the procedure, follow these precautions:

  • Before the massage, you need to empty the mammary glands. It is recommended to feed the baby so that excess milk in the breast does not distract from the procedure.
  • Use comfortable positions - lying on your side, sitting on a chair or lying on your back. In this position there will be no pressure on the mammary glands.
  • The procedure should not last more than half an hour. Otherwise, the woman will experience discomfort in the mammary glands.
  • During massage you should use safe creams and oils. It is better to give preference to children's products that are used for a child.
  • Between sessions you need to take a break of 1-2 days. This will improve the results of the course and eliminate the appearance of hematomas on the body.

Wraps

Honey is a good helper in the fight against cellulite. Honey wraps help remove toxins from the skin not into the blood, but out. Do not use hot masks or substances with an unknown composition for wrapping. It is important to remember that part of the substance penetrates the skin and enters the body. Even if this dose is insignificant, it can affect the child.

It is better to start wraps with 10-15 minutes, gradually increasing the time to half an hour. It is not recommended to wrap yourself in film for an hour or more, since by this time harmful substances begin to be absorbed back.

If the wrap is done on the abdominal area, the exposure time should not exceed 20 minutes.

Is the procedure allowed after cesarean section?

Whether you can have a massage after a cesarean section or not, the doctor decides. During the procedure, the muscles and skin of the abdomen are involved. This can lead to suture dehiscence and internal bleeding. If the birth was complicated or a cesarean section was performed, then in the first six months the woman should not only refrain from massage, but also minimize physical activity. After six months, permission from a gynecologist is required.

How long after the birth of a child can an anti-cellulite massage be performed, only a doctor can say, assessing the general condition of the woman. In pursuit of a beautiful figure, you can harm yourself and your baby’s health, as well as provoke problems with lactation. Therefore, during the period of breastfeeding, it is worth giving preference to safe methods of combating cellulite, and leaving radical methods for a while after completion of breastfeeding.
